Leaking Dishwashing machine


This is possibly one of the most day-to-day dish washer problem, as well as fortunately is that it is simple to identify. Leakages happen as a result of a number of reasons, and the leakages can make a mess of your kitchen area. Common reasons for dish washer leakages consist of;
  • Inappropriate pipe connection: If the pipelines at the rear of your maker are not firmly dealt with or if they are worn, it can cause leaks.

  • Incorrect meal piling: Always ensure that you do not overstack the tray which you set up the meals appropriately

  • Excessive cleaning agent: Placing more than enough cleaning agent could additionally trigger a leak. Ensure that you place just sufficient for your recipes as well as not more.

  • Rust: It could also be an outcome of some rust or corrosion of your equipment. In this case, it is better to change the dishwasher.

  • Door Seals: Inspect if the door seals are still intact as well as firmly attached. If the seals are not ready, it could be a substantial source of leakages.

    Failure to Drain


    Occasionally you may discover a huge amount of water left in your bathtub after a wash. That is most likely a drainage issue. You can either examine the drainpipe hose pipe for damages or clogs. When unsure, speak to a professional to have it inspected and taken care of.

    Dishwasher Won’t Drain? 8 Steps to Fix It


    Run the Disposal


    A full garbage disposal or an air gap in a connecting hose can prevent water from properly draining out of the dishwasher. Simply running the disposal for about 30 seconds may fix the issue.


    Check for Blockages


    Check the bottom of the dishwasher to make sure that an item or pieces of food haven't fallen from the rack to block the water flow.


    Load the Dishwasher Correctly


    Make sure you’re loading the dishwasher correctly. Read the manufacturers’ instructions or owner’s manual for tips and directions on how to load dishes for best results.


    Clean or Change the Filter


    You may have a clogged dishwasher filter that’s preventing water from draining. Many homeowners don’t realize that dishwasher filters need to be cleaned regularly. Check your owner’s manual to see where the filter is located on your dishwasher, and for instructions on how and when to clean it. For many dishwashers, the filter can be found on the inside bottom of the appliance.


    Inspect the Drain Hose


    Check the drain hose connecting to the sink and garbage disposal. Straighten any kinks that you may see, which could be causing the problem. Blow through the hose or poke a wire hanger through to check for clogs. Make sure the hose seal is tight, too.


    Try Vinegar and Baking Soda


    Mix together about one cup each of baking soda and vinegar and pour the mixture into the standing water at the bottom of the dishwasher. Leave for about 20 minutes. If the water is draining or starting to drain at that time, rinse with hot water and then run the dishwasher’s rinse cycle. That may be enough to help loosen any clogs or debris that are preventing the dishwasher from draining properly.


    Listen to Your Machine While It's Running


    Listen to your dishwasher while it’s running a cycle. If it doesn’t make the usual operating sounds, particularly if it’s making a humming or clicking noise, the drain pump and motor may need replacing. If this occurs, it may be time to call a professional for help.
